Efficacy and Characteristics
- Indications: Used to treat erectile dysfunction in men; requires sexual stimulation to be effective.
- Mechanism of Action: Improves erectile function by inhibiting phosphodiesterase type 5 (PDE5), dilating blood vessels in the corpora cavernosa, and increasing blood flow.
- Efficacy Characteristics: A "short-acting" ED medication, typically taking effect 30-60 minutes after administration, with effects lasting approximately 4-6 hours.
Usage Instructions
- Dosage and Administration:
1. Take as needed. The recommended starting dose is 50mg (1 tablet), taken approximately 1 hour before sexual activity.
2. Depending on individual response and tolerance, the dose may be adjusted to 100mg (2 tablets) or reduced to 25mg (half a tablet).
3. Do not take more than once within 24 hours.
Contraindications
1. Not for use by individuals allergic to sildenafil or its excipients;
2. Not for use by individuals currently taking nitrate medications (such as nitroglycerin) (may cause severe hypotension);
3. Not for use by patients with severe cardiovascular or cerebrovascular diseases or retinopathy (such as retinitis pigmentosa).
Precautions
1. This is a prescription drug and requires a doctor's prescription for purchase and use;
2. Mild adverse reactions such as headache, facial flushing, and indigestion may occur, which usually resolve on their own;
3. Avoid taking this medication concurrently with alcohol or high-fat foods (may affect efficacy or worsen side effects).
